Traumatic brachial plexus injuries involve damage to the network of nerves that originate from the spinal cord in the neck and control the muscles and sensation of the shoulder, arm, and hand. These injuries can occur due to a variety of mechanisms, with the most common being traumatic events such as motorcycle accidents, falls, or direct blows to the shoulder, which can stretch, compress, or tear the brachial plexus. There are several types of injuries within this category, including neuropraxia, which is a temporary loss of nerve function due to stretching, and more severe forms such as axontmesis or neurotmesis, which involve complete disruption of the nerve fibers. Patients may present with a range of symptoms, including weakness, numbness, or paralysis in the affected arm and hand, and the clinical features can vary significantly based on which specific nerves are involved. Upon evaluation, a neurologist or orthopedic surgeon will typically conduct a comprehensive history and physical examination, often supported by imaging studies like MRI or CT scans, to assess the extent of nerve damage. Treatment modalities for brachial plexus injuries are tailored to the severity and nature of the injury. In cases of neuropraxia, conservative management involving physical therapy and time is usually effective, allowing for gradual recovery of nerve function. However, when injuries are more severe, surgical interventions may become necessary to repair the nerves or reconstruct the brachial plexus. Successful outcomes depend on numerous factors, including the age of the patient, the timing of surgery, and the specific nerves involved. Rehabilitation is crucial post-injury and can involve a multidisciplinary approach, including physical and occupational therapy, aimed at improving function and restoring strength and mobility in the affected limb. Educating patients about realistic expectations for recovery is also vital, as some individuals may experience only partial recovery despite intensive therapy and intervention. Long-term prognosis varies widely; while some individuals experience significant improvements and regain functional use of their arms, others may face permanent disabilities or chronic pain. Understanding the potential psychological impacts of such injuries is also essential, as the loss of function in an upper limb can significantly affect daily life and emotional well-being. Therefore, comprehensive management of traumatic brachial plexus injuries not only focuses on the physical aspects but also addresses the psychological and social dimensions, providing a holistic approach to the recovery process. Ongoing research aims to improve treatment strategies and outcomes for patients suffering from these challenging and complex injuries, as advancements in surgical techniques and rehabilitation practices continue to evolve.
